What skills do mediators need in order to effectively resolve disputes?

Mediators need a variety of skills in order to effectively resolve disputes in Wisconsin. First, they need to possess strong critical thinking skills in order to analyze and assess the situation. They have to be able to listen to both sides and explore the facts in order to reach a resolution that is fair for everyone. Mediators also need to be experienced in problem-solving and decision-making in order to come up with solutions to disputes. They need to be able to think outside the box and come up with creative solutions that are mutually beneficial for all parties. Furthermore, the ability to negotiate is essential. Mediators must be able to facilitate conversations between the two parties in order to reach an agreement. They have to be able to handle potential conflicts tactfully and productively. Lastly, mediators need to be patient and understanding. They have to be able to maintain a neutral stance and provide support to both sides. They must remain impartial and calm during the process to keep the peace. By possessing these skills, mediators are able to effectively handle disputes in Wisconsin. It is no easy task to resolve conflicts between two or more parties, but with the right skills, mediators are able to bridge the gap and help parties reach a beneficial outcome.
